新聞中心
Linux作為一個(gè)開源操作系統(tǒng),其實(shí)際上是由許多不同的軟件和程序組成的。對(duì)于大多數(shù)人來(lái)說(shuō),Linux是一種能夠運(yùn)行應(yīng)用程序的平臺(tái),這些應(yīng)用程序是由其他人開發(fā)的。但是,了解Linux的內(nèi)部工作原理卻是一項(xiàng)有趣而且重要的任務(wù)。

在Linux上,每個(gè)用戶都擁有一個(gè)自己的用戶目錄。這個(gè)目錄存儲(chǔ)了該用戶的所有文件和文件夾,包括桌面背景、音樂(lè)、圖片、文檔等等。如果你是一個(gè)新手用戶或者剛剛開始使用Linux,你可能會(huì)對(duì)這個(gè)目錄存放的文件和文件夾的位置、名稱以及功能等有些疑問(wèn)。今天,我們將帶你深入Linux的用戶目錄,揭示其中的神秘面紗。
一、用戶目錄的位置
在Linux上,每個(gè)用戶的目錄都被存儲(chǔ)在”/home”目錄下。例如,如果你的用戶名是”jason”,你的用戶目錄將存儲(chǔ)在”/home/jason”目錄下。這個(gè)目錄是由系統(tǒng)管理員創(chuàng)建的,確保每個(gè)用戶都有自己的存儲(chǔ)空間。除了主目錄外,每個(gè)用戶還擁有一個(gè)隱藏的”.config”文件夾,用于存儲(chǔ)應(yīng)用程序的配置文件和其他設(shè)置。
二、用戶目錄的子目錄
用戶目錄包含許多子目錄,每個(gè)子目錄都用于存儲(chǔ)特定類型的文件。下面是一些常見的子目錄及其用途:
1. Desktop – 桌面
這個(gè)子目錄存儲(chǔ)你的桌面背景、快捷方式、圖標(biāo)等。
2. Documents – 文檔
這個(gè)子目錄用于存儲(chǔ)文檔文件。例如,你可以在這個(gè)目錄中存儲(chǔ)你的Word文檔、PDF文件和演示文稿等。
3. Downloads – 下載
每次你下載一個(gè)文件,它都將存儲(chǔ)在這個(gè)子目錄中。
4. Music – 音樂(lè)
這個(gè)子目錄存儲(chǔ)你的音樂(lè)文件。
5. Pictures – 圖片
這個(gè)子目錄存儲(chǔ)你的圖片文件。
6. Public – 公共
這個(gè)子目錄提供了一個(gè)公共存儲(chǔ)區(qū),允許你的其他Linux用戶訪問(wèn)你的文件。其他用戶可以在這個(gè)目錄中存儲(chǔ)文件,以便你能夠訪問(wèn)它們。
7. Templates – 模板
這個(gè)子目錄包含各種各樣的文檔模板,例如新建文檔、新建電子表格等。這些模板可幫助你更快速地創(chuàng)建文檔,而不必從頭開始。
8. Videos – 視頻
這個(gè)子目錄存儲(chǔ)你的視頻文件。
三、用戶目錄中的隱藏文件和文件夾
當(dāng)你打開你的用戶目錄時(shí),你可能會(huì)發(fā)現(xiàn)一些看起來(lái)很奇怪的文件和文件夾,它們以”.”開頭。這些文件和文件夾被稱為隱藏文件和文件夾,因?yàn)樗鼈儾粫?huì)被默認(rèn)顯示在文件瀏覽器中,除非你明確地選擇顯示它們。
在用戶目錄的根目錄中,你可能會(huì)發(fā)現(xiàn)一些常見的隱藏文件和文件夾,例如:
1. .bashrc
這個(gè)文件包含你的bash shell的配置。它允許你自定義你的終端設(shè)置,并且能夠自動(dòng)運(yùn)行命令、別名和自定義shell函數(shù)。
2. .bash_history
這個(gè)文件包含你的bash shell的記錄,即你在命令行中輸入過(guò)的命令歷史記錄。
3. .local
這個(gè)文件夾用于存儲(chǔ)本地應(yīng)用程序的數(shù)據(jù)。例如,你可能會(huì)在這個(gè)文件夾中找到你的瀏覽器的書簽、歷史記錄和其他設(shè)置。
四、
Linux的用戶目錄和其子目錄中存儲(chǔ)了大量的文件和文件夾,包括桌面背景、音樂(lè)、圖片、文檔等。這些文件和文件夾的位置、名稱以及功能等,可能對(duì)于新手用戶來(lái)說(shuō)會(huì)有一些神秘和不可思議的感覺(jué)。有了本文的這些解讀,我們希望能夠解開Linux用戶目錄的神秘面紗,使讀者真正深入Linux的內(nèi)部,探究其工作原理。
相關(guān)問(wèn)題拓展閱讀:
- linux常用目錄有哪些
- LINUX用戶的主目錄是什么
linux常用目錄有哪些
1、bin目錄
binary(二進(jìn)制的):許多“指令”對(duì)應(yīng)的可“執(zhí)行程序文件”目錄
2、鬧御in目錄
說(shuō)明:super binary 超級(jí)的 二進(jìn)制
許多“指令”對(duì)應(yīng)的可“執(zhí)行程序文件”目錄,該目錄文件對(duì)應(yīng)指令都是”root”用戶可以執(zhí)行的指令普通用戶不能使用該目錄里的命令:
普通用戶:用$開頭
root用戶:用#開頭
3、usr目錄
說(shuō)明:unxi system resource
unix system resource (unix系統(tǒng)資源文件目錄)
該目錄類似win系統(tǒng)的 C:/Program files 目錄
4、dev目錄
說(shuō)明:device 系統(tǒng)硬件設(shè)備目錄(linux系統(tǒng)所有的硬件都通過(guò)文件表示)
例如:/dev/cdrom是光驅(qū) /dev/sda 是之一塊scsi硬盤
5、home目錄
說(shuō)明:普通用戶的“家目錄液模巖”
系統(tǒng)每增加一個(gè)普通用戶的同時(shí),都會(huì)在該目錄為該目錄設(shè)置一個(gè)文件目錄代表該用戶的“家目錄”用戶后期使用系統(tǒng)的時(shí)候首先會(huì)首先進(jìn)入其目錄家目錄名字默認(rèn)與當(dāng)前用戶名字一致用戶對(duì)家目錄擁有絕對(duì)更高的權(quán)限
6、proc目錄
內(nèi)存映射目錄,該目錄可以查看系統(tǒng)的相關(guān)信息
7、var目錄
variable 可變的、易變的
該目錄存儲(chǔ)的文件經(jīng)常會(huì)發(fā)生變化(增加、修改、刪除)
經(jīng)常用于部署項(xiàng)目程序(php)文件
8、boot目錄
說(shuō)明:系統(tǒng)啟動(dòng)核心目錄,用于儲(chǔ)存系統(tǒng)啟動(dòng)碼迅文件
1. bin目錄
binary(二進(jìn)制的):許多“指令”對(duì)應(yīng)的可“執(zhí)行程序文件”目錄
2. in目錄
說(shuō)明:super binary 超級(jí)的 二進(jìn)制 許多“指令”對(duì)應(yīng)的可“執(zhí)行程序文件”目錄,該目錄文件對(duì)應(yīng)指令都是”root”用戶可渣做以執(zhí)行的指令普通用戶不能使用該目錄里的命令:
普通用戶:用$開頭
root用戶:用#開頭
3. usr目錄
說(shuō)明:unxi system resource
unix system resource (unix系統(tǒng)資源文件目錄)
該目錄類似win系統(tǒng)的 C:/Program files 目錄
該目錄經(jīng)常用于安裝各種軟件
軟件安裝完畢會(huì)形成對(duì)應(yīng)的指令,該指令對(duì)應(yīng)的可執(zhí)旁租行程序文件就存放在以下目錄
/usr/bin許多“指令”對(duì)應(yīng)的可“執(zhí)行程序文件”目錄 /usr/in root用戶執(zhí)行的指令 對(duì)應(yīng)的 可“執(zhí)行程序文件”目錄
4. dev目錄
說(shuō)明:device 系統(tǒng)硬件設(shè)備目錄(linux系統(tǒng)所有的硬件都通過(guò)文件表示)
例如:/dev/cdrom是光驅(qū) /dev/sda 是之一塊scsi硬盤
5. home目錄
說(shuō)明:普通用戶的“家目錄”
系統(tǒng)每增加一個(gè)普通用戶的同時(shí),都會(huì)在該目錄為該目錄設(shè)置一個(gè)文件目錄代表該用戶的“家目錄”用戶后期使用系統(tǒng)的時(shí)候首先會(huì)首先進(jìn)入其目錄家目錄名字默認(rèn)與當(dāng)前用戶名字一致用戶對(duì)家目錄擁有絕對(duì)更高的權(quán)限
6. proc目錄
內(nèi)存映射目錄,該目錄可以查看系統(tǒng)的相關(guān)信息
7. var目錄
variable 可變的、如啟衡易變的
該目錄存儲(chǔ)的文件經(jīng)常會(huì)發(fā)生變化(增加、修改、刪除)
經(jīng)常用于部署項(xiàng)目程序(php)文件
/var/www/shop
/var/www/book
8. boot目錄
說(shuō)明:系統(tǒng)啟動(dòng)核心目錄,用于儲(chǔ)存系統(tǒng)啟動(dòng)文件
Linux系統(tǒng)的核心文件只要 18M
du -h:查看文件的大小
9. etc目錄
系統(tǒng)主要配置文件目錄
例如:
/etc/passwd 用于存儲(chǔ)用戶信息的文件
/etc/group 用于存儲(chǔ)組別信息的文件
10. lib目錄
library:系統(tǒng)資源文件類庫(kù)目錄
11. selinux目錄(secure enhanced linux)
說(shuō)明:安全增強(qiáng)型的linux對(duì)系統(tǒng)形成保護(hù)
在安裝軟件時(shí)會(huì)有一定的影響
12. mnt目錄
說(shuō)明:存放臨時(shí)的映射文件系統(tǒng),我們常把軟驅(qū)和光驅(qū)掛裝在這里的floppy和cdrom子目錄下。
13. tmp目錄
說(shuō)明:存放臨時(shí)文件的目錄
1、/bin目錄:binary(二進(jìn)制的):許多指令對(duì)應(yīng)的可執(zhí)行程序文件目錄。
2、/in目錄:super
binary超級(jí)的二進(jìn)制許多指令對(duì)應(yīng)可執(zhí)行程序文件目錄,該目錄文件對(duì)應(yīng)指令都是root用戶可以執(zhí)行的指令普通用戶不能使用該目錄里的命令:普通用戶
用$開發(fā)、root用戶 用#開頭。
3、/usr目錄:unix system resource,Unix系統(tǒng)資源文件目錄,該目錄類似于Windows系統(tǒng)的C:/Program
files目錄,該目錄經(jīng)常用于安裝各種軟件,軟件安裝完畢會(huì)形成對(duì)應(yīng)的指令,該指令對(duì)應(yīng)的可執(zhí)行程序文件就存放在以下目錄。/usr/bin許多指令對(duì)應(yīng)的可執(zhí)行程序文件目錄/usr/in
root用戶執(zhí)行的指令對(duì)應(yīng)的可執(zhí)行程序文件目錄。
4、/dev目錄:device系統(tǒng)硬件設(shè)備目錄,Linux系統(tǒng)所有的硬件都通過(guò)文件表示,比如:/dev/cdrom是光驅(qū)/dev/sda
是之一塊scsi硬盤。
5、/home目錄:存放所有用戶文件的根目錄,是用戶主目錄的基點(diǎn),比如用戶user的主目錄就是/home/user,可以用~user表示。
6、/proc目錄:內(nèi)存映射目錄,該目錄可以查看系枝畢統(tǒng)的相關(guān)信息。
7、/var目錄:用于存放運(yùn)行時(shí)需要改變數(shù)據(jù)的文件,也是某些大文件的溢出區(qū),比如說(shuō)各種服務(wù)的日志文件等。
8、/boot目錄:系統(tǒng)啟動(dòng)核心虛搜目錄差搭歷,用于儲(chǔ)存系統(tǒng)啟動(dòng)文件。
9、/etc目錄:存放系統(tǒng)管理和配置文件,比如:/ect/passwd 用于存儲(chǔ)用戶信息的文件、/etc/group 用于存儲(chǔ)組別信息的文件。
10、/lib目錄:存放根文件系統(tǒng)中的程序運(yùn)行所需要的共享庫(kù)及內(nèi)核模塊。共享庫(kù)又叫作動(dòng)態(tài)鏈接共享庫(kù),作用類似Windows里的.dll文件,存放了根文件系統(tǒng)程序運(yùn)行所需的共享文件。
11、/mnt目錄:系統(tǒng)管理員安裝臨時(shí)文件系統(tǒng)的安裝點(diǎn),系統(tǒng)提供這個(gè)目錄是讓用戶臨時(shí)掛載其他的文件系統(tǒng)。
12、/tmp目錄:用于存放各種臨時(shí)文件,是公用的臨時(shí)文件存儲(chǔ)點(diǎn)。
/bin:二進(jìn)制可執(zhí)行命令
/dev:設(shè)備特殊文件
/etc:系統(tǒng)管理和配置文件
/etc/rc.d:?jiǎn)?dòng)的配置文件和腳本
/home:用戶主目錄的基點(diǎn),比如用戶user的主目錄就是/home/user,可以用~user表示
/lib:標(biāo)準(zhǔn)程序設(shè)計(jì)庫(kù),又叫動(dòng)態(tài)鏈接共享庫(kù),作用類似windows里的.dll文件納知
/in:系統(tǒng)管理命令,這里存放的是系統(tǒng)管理員使用的管理程序
/tmp:公用的臨時(shí)文件存儲(chǔ)點(diǎn)
/root:系統(tǒng)管理員的主目錄(呵呵,特權(quán)階級(jí))
/mnt:系統(tǒng)提供這個(gè)目錄是讓用戶臨時(shí)掛載其他的文件系統(tǒng)。
/lost+found:這個(gè)目錄平時(shí)是空的,系統(tǒng)非正常關(guān)機(jī)而留下“無(wú)家可歸”的文件(windows下叫什么.chk)就在這里
/proc:虛擬的目錄,是系統(tǒng)內(nèi)存的映射??芍睔v梁接訪問(wèn)這個(gè)目錄來(lái)獲取系統(tǒng)信息。
/var:某些大文件的溢出區(qū),比方說(shuō)各種服務(wù)的日志文件
/usr:最龐大的目錄,要用到的應(yīng)用程序和文件幾乎都在這個(gè)目錄。其中包含:肢茄運(yùn)
/usr/x11r6:存放x window的目錄
/usr/bin:眾多的應(yīng)用程序
/usr/in:超級(jí)用戶的一些管理程序
/usr/doc:linux文檔
/usr/include:linux下開發(fā)和編譯應(yīng)用程序所需要的頭文件
/usr/lib:常用的動(dòng)態(tài)鏈接庫(kù)和軟件包的配置文件
/usr/man:幫助文檔
/usr/src:源代碼,linux內(nèi)核的源代碼就放在/usr/src/linux里
/usr/local/bin:本地增加的命令
/usr/local/lib:本地增加的庫(kù)
更多l(xiāng)inux運(yùn)維知識(shí),關(guān)注vx:老男孩linux。
LINUX用戶的主目錄是什么
即當(dāng)前用戶的返殲?zāi)夸?,比如root用戶的目錄喊鏈?zhǔn)?root/,普通用戶如abc的目錄是/鄭世孫home/abc/
echo $HOME
就是用戶的主目錄
root用戶是/root
其他用戶是/home/用戶名
關(guān)于linux 用戶目錄是什么的介紹到此就結(jié)束了,不知道你從中找到你需要的信息了嗎 ?如果你還想了解更多這方面的信息,記得收藏關(guān)注本站。
香港服務(wù)器選創(chuàng)新互聯(lián),2H2G首月10元開通。
創(chuàng)新互聯(lián)(www.cdcxhl.com)互聯(lián)網(wǎng)服務(wù)提供商,擁有超過(guò)10年的服務(wù)器租用、服務(wù)器托管、云服務(wù)器、虛擬主機(jī)、網(wǎng)站系統(tǒng)開發(fā)經(jīng)驗(yàn)。專業(yè)提供云主機(jī)、虛擬主機(jī)、域名注冊(cè)、VPS主機(jī)、云服務(wù)器、香港云服務(wù)器、免備案服務(wù)器等。
分享題目:深入Linux:解密用戶目錄的神秘面紗(linux用戶目錄是什么)
網(wǎng)站鏈接:http://fisionsoft.com.cn/article/cdopisi.html


咨詢
建站咨詢
